- The Media Office for the Syrian Future Movement Published: From the memory of the Syrian revolution: 2012/01/25, On this day in 2012: Demonstrations took place in the neighborhoods of Ghuwayran and al-Kalasa in the city of Hasakah, as well as in the cities and towns of Qamishli, Ras al-Ain (Sere Kaniyeh), and Amuda. The residents of al-Shaddadi town also demonstrated under the slogan “Loyalty to Martyr Ahmad Mousa.”
